Why are Torx screws used?

The main advantage of a Torx screw over a conventional screw is that it allows you to apply significantly more torque to the screw without risk of stripping the head, making it ideal for use in situations where a high amount of torque is required, such as in bicycle disc brakes.

What is size T8?

T8 bulbs are 8 eighths of an inch, or one inch in diameter. Other common sizes are T12 bulbs which are twelve eighths of an inch or 15 inches diameter, and the T5 lamps which are five eighths of an inch, or .63 inches in diameter. T8 bulbs are used in both home and commercial applications, and are becoming increasingly popular due to their energy efficiency.

T8 lamps are eight-eighths of an inch, or one inch in diameter. T12 lamps are twelve-eighths of an inch, or one and a half inches in diameter. Both T8 and T12 lamps use the medium bi-pin base, which allows T8 lamps to fit into the same luminaires as T12 lamps of the same length.
